React styled components vs css

Webstyled-components Utilising tagged template literals (a recent addition to JavaScript) and the power of CSS, styled-components allows you to write actual CSS code to style your components. It also removes the mapping between components and styles – using components as a low-level styling construct could not be easier! emotion WebI also have experience working with React context API Styled Components and Hooks. My skills include: • JavaScript • JSON • Git, GitHub • VS Code, • Material UI, Bootstrap • HTML5, CSS ...

TailwindCSS vs Styled-Components in ReactJs - DEV …

WebMay 14, 2024 · styled-components make it easy for you to publish a React component to NPM. These components can be customised through props and/or extending via styled … WebApr 29, 2024 · Emotion also has a react module which adds a new “css” prop which is more efficient than the framework agnostic method and it supports nested selectors and media queries: emotion react also supports SSR and theming and it is predictable and easy to test. another interesting feature of emotion is it has a “styled api” which has a similar ... green mountain imaging https://prime-source-llc.com

React Styled-Components — a Basic Guide by starrdev

WebThe sx prop, on the other hand, is a new way of styling your components, focused on fast customization. styled is a function, while sx is a prop of the MUI components. Therefore, you will notice the following differences: sx provides more shortcuts than styled With styled: const MyStyledButton = styled('button')({ mx: 1, }); With sx: WebOct 9, 2024 3.3K Dislike Share Academind 788K subscribers Styling React components is easy and difficult at the same time. There are so many options! Inline styles, styled components,... WebJul 16, 2024 · Be sure to check out the two most popular CSS-in-JS libraries for React: Emotion and Styled Components. One downside to using a CSS-in-JS libraries is adding an additional library to your project. However, I would argue this is easily worth the improved developer experience you have when styling your React apps versus plain CSS. green mountain ice cream recipes

React CSS - W3School

Category:React CSS in JS: emotion vs styled components - Hosein H

Tags:React styled components vs css

React styled components vs css

How to CSS in Ionic React with Styled Components

WebOct 6, 2024 · Styled-Components is one of the most popular CSS-in-JS solutions. It has over 37.2K GitHub stars and 2.3K GitHub forks. Styled-components enables you to write actual CSS code to style your components. It also creates a layer of abstraction between components and styles, thereby eliminating the direct mapping between them. WebOct 19, 2024 · React is the un-opinionated one, leaving you to choose between things like styled-components, styled-jsx, Emotion… there are a lot of them. I have projects in React and I just use Sass+CSS Modules and think that’s good but a lot of people like CSS-in-JS approaches too. I get it.

React styled components vs css

Did you know?

WebBecause of the way styled-components scopes its CSS, you may run into issues where styling is not applied. For example, if you attempt to style the tooltip generated by the Tooltip component, you will need to pass along the className property to the element being rendered outside of it's DOM hierarchy. The following example shows a workaround: WebStyled components are definitely much better than Radium because they let you style :hover states, etc. But in my opinion, CSS modules are still the best bet, especially if you see that …

WebJan 18, 2024 · This is a functional React component that uses the "styled-components" library to style its JSX elements. The styled-components library allows you to write actual … WebNov 2, 2024 · According to styled-components creator Max Stoiber, around 60 percent of React installs also install a CSS-in-JS library. The adventure that began with JSS in …

WebJul 8, 2024 · This means that the style can be assigned only if the required values come from the state or props object. The example below is a simple approach to assign an … WebApr 15, 2024 · 기본적으로 반응형 스타일들을 지원한다. 따라서 반응형을 위한 별도의 css 작업은 필요하지 않다. 사용자가 css를 커스텀하기에 적은 코드만으로도 구현이 가능하다. : 즉, 커스터마이징이 있으면 용이하다. 설치 npm i @chakra-ui/react @emotion/react @emotion/styled framer ...

WebSep 10, 2024 · Styled Components (SC for short from here on out) is a library that breaks down the barrier of tying styles to your React components. With SC, you don't need to declare particular CSS classes and hope they don't stomp on other classes in your project. Instead, you declare a component using the SC API, and then "attach" CSS to the …

WebI'd say a mix, but if pushed, on react projects I prefer styled-components and keep it all in the js files. I just find it easier to organize and also find it very flexible for passing props to the … flying wires wikipediaWebJan 20, 2024 · styled-components make it easy for you to publish a component to NPM and ensure that it is not only super customizable for the user through props and/or extending via styled(Component) but that it always looks & behaves as it did locally due to zero chance … green mountain hydroponicsWebJul 27, 2024 · Styled-components is a library built for React and React Native developers. It allows you to use component-level styles in your applications. Styled-components leverage a mixture of JavaScript and CSS using a technique called CSS-in-JS. Styled-components are based on tagged template literals, meaning actual CSS code is written between backticks ... flying winterthurWebCSS classes are generally better for performance than inline styles. So in conclusion: In inline styles, you write Object-like styles vs. actual CSS Writing CSS allows all the benefits of CSS (like selectors). Re-use and maintaining CSS is much easier than inline styles. green mountain ice llcWebApr 27, 2024 · styled-components is now trending as the new way to style components in React. Lets make one thing clear: styled-components is just a higher-level abstraction on top of CSS. All it... flying wires act openreachWebMar 24, 2024 · styled-components is the result of wondering how we could enhance CSS for styling React component systems. By focusing on a single use case we managed to … green mountain ii townhomesWebApr 19, 2024 · Styled Components is a library that allows you add CSS styles to a React component itself. I’m sure it’s used in other libraries, but this post covers React usage. The style rules are written ... green mountain images